Transaction 21b1b33b60cd594e9b2a7df953bbb0f24eaae671dd344f159f142fcb415f7557

1 Input
2 Outputs
  • 21b1b33b60cd594e9b2a7df953bbb0f24eaae671dd344f159f142fcb415f7557:0
  • value  51580
    address  34ka4XukXMRDFPFpuhWeWsoq6ZcxFSY3hr
  • 21b1b33b60cd594e9b2a7df953bbb0f24eaae671dd344f159f142fcb415f7557:1
  • value  82564
    address  1C5iqKvJYQTMU7yVuoZG2XXXBigToyMFCD